Taking bacon to a new level...
I don't have a cool enough cell phone to provide a picture of this, so I'll have to do it with words until someone puts one up...Dixie Cream Donuts in CoMo (on Grindstone next to the Pizza Hut) it currently serving bacon donuts. Specifically, a longjohn topped with maple icing (to help it stick) and crumbled bacon. I tried a sample of one...it was so good I felt dirty. If fact, I had to skip actually buying one and get a bearclaw because I knew if I endulged in such a forbidden fancy, I would not be able to make it through the workday. I will, however, retrieve a picture of said donut and promtly devoure it, so as to provide you all with a complete and scientific analysis of its awesomeness....
